2009 Nuits-St-Georges

 

 

 

Tyson Stelzer, Wine Taste Weekly, January 2012


"There is a definition to the 2009 vintage, enhanced with 30% new oak and massaged with 20% whole bunch, providing a firm, fine, textural tannin structure. Savoury nuances of dried thyme, earth and notes of iron almost reflect the structural shape of Cote de Beaune, though its long tail of black cherry fruit lands it unambiguously in Nuits. With time to unravel, suggestions of cherry kernal, anise, almond and vanilla pod emerge. Patience..." Drink 2019-2034.
 

94 Points
